In the epic battle between Toyota and Honda the stakes couldn't be higher (and the final score couldn't be closer) than in the Camry vs Accord fight. For 2018 both companies completely redesigned their mid-sized sedans with a keen eye on the shifting realities of the modern sedan shopper. With this generation of Accord, Honda decided to sharpen their claws with a 2.0L turbo borrowed from their hot-hatch Civic Type R, an all-new 10-speed automatic transmission, more LEDs than Times Square and some adaptive suspension technology borrowed from luxury brands. The result is quite simply the best Accord ever produced. Period. But does that mean it beats the all-new Camry? Yes and no.
